What do you mean by FERA?
FERA, enacted in 1973, regulated foreign exchange dealings in India. Replaced by FEMA in 2000, which focuses on managing foreign exchange while promoting trade and investments. Key differences include property acquisition criteria, shifting from citizenship under FERA to residency under FEMA.deepshikha -
The finest cement for plastering a home
Cement plastering is crucial for durable walls and a smooth finish in construction. Portland Pozzolana Cement (PPC) is often preferred for its water resistance and superior finish compared to Ordinary Portland Cement (OPC). Various cement grades cater to different construction needs, with Grade 33 commonly used for plastering.supriya -
